exam questions

Exam AWS DevOps Engineer Professional All Questions

View all questions & answers for the AWS DevOps Engineer Professional exam

Exam AWS DevOps Engineer Professional topic 1 question 90 discussion

Exam question from Amazon's AWS DevOps Engineer Professional
Question #: 90
Topic #: 1
[All AWS DevOps Engineer Professional Questions]

A company wants to set up a continuous delivery pipeline. The company stores application code in a private GitHub repository. The company needs to deploy the application components to Amazon Elastic Container Service (Amazon ECS), Amazon EC2, and AWS Lambda. The pipeline must support manual approval actions.

Which solution will meet these requirements?

  • A. Use AWS CodePipeline with Amazon ECS, Amazon EC2, and Lambda as deploy providers.
  • B. Use AWS CodePipeline with AWS CodeDeploy as the deploy provider.
  • C. Use AWS CodePipeline with AWS Elastic Beanstalk as the deploy provider.
  • D. Use AWS CodeDeploy with GitHub integration to deploy the application.
Show Suggested Answer Hide Answer
Suggested Answer: B 🗳️

Comments

Chosen Answer:
This is a voting comment (?). It is better to Upvote an existing comment if you don't have anything to add.
Switch to a voting comment New
Piccaso
2 years, 2 months ago
Selected Answer: B
D is not sufficient. C is the one for webapp. A includes too much manual work.
upvoted 2 times
...
Bulti
2 years, 3 months ago
Selected Answer: B
B meets all requirements
upvoted 1 times
...
wzh5831
2 years, 3 months ago
Selected Answer: B
https://docs.aws.amazon.com/codedeploy/latest/userguide/deployment-steps.html B meets all requirements, CodeDeploy support EC2, ECS and Lambda
upvoted 1 times
...
[Removed]
2 years, 3 months ago
Option A would meet the requirements of deploying the application components to Amazon ECS, EC2, and Lambda. Option B, using CodePipeline with CodeDeploy as the deploy provider, would allow for manual approval actions to be added to the pipeline, but it would not support deploying to Amazon ECS or Lambda. Option C, using CodePipeline with Elastic Beanstalk as the deploy provider, would not support deploying to Amazon ECS or Lambda. And option D, using CodeDeploy with GitHub integration, would not support deploying to Amazon ECS or Lambda or adding manual approval actions.
upvoted 2 times
Piccaso
2 years, 2 months ago
CodeDeloy support Lambda, does not support ECS only in Osaka Region. https://docs.aws.amazon.com/codedeploy/latest/userguide/deployment-steps.html
upvoted 1 times
...
...
adozoo
2 years, 4 months ago
Selected Answer: B
AWS CodeDeploy is one of the tools in the AWS Developer Tools series, which can be used to deploy to three computing environments: EC2, Lambda, and ECS.
upvoted 3 times
...
Community vote distribution
A (35%)
C (25%)
B (20%)
Other
Most Voted
A voting comment increases the vote count for the chosen answer by one.

Upvoting a comment with a selected answer will also increase the vote count towards that answer by one. So if you see a comment that you already agree with, you can upvote it instead of posting a new comment.

SaveCancel
Loading ...
exam
Someone Bought Contributor Access for:
SY0-701
London, 1 minute ago